front wheel bearing
i'm now on my fourth front n/s wheel bearing in a year! i followed the manual to fit them, drifting them in gently and packed the bearings with a packing tool and pushed the oil seal in as far as it will go. each time i check the castlated nut has come loose and if you take the tapered washer out there is a lot of escaped grease behind it. last time i replaced the nut, hub and tapered washer( which is now deeply worn again) and torqued it all up to 150 ft/lbs. i'm sure the seals are in properly, and the right way round, as it shows them in the manual. after a 400 mile trip it's gone wobbly again. it runs discs, if that makes any difference. also the o/s front one has always been fine. anybody got any idea's as i'm baffled. i'm almost at the point of paying minisport to fit a new one! with actual money and everything! help.

Re: front wheel bearing
Just changed my second n/s front bearing in a year on Saturday. Changed all bearings just before going to Paris last October. Bromley and L2B later, plus small insignificant journeys later and the front n/s needed doing again. Nothing to do with the castleated nut, I just think the newer bearings aren't as good. Curiously though, mine seem to go shortly after changing to my heavier, wider summer slot mag wheels.
That may have something to do with it
